Guidelines
- Overlap each frame by 30-40% for reliable automatic alignment
- Use manual exposure and white balance to prevent variation between frames
- Shoot in portrait orientation for taller panoramas with more vertical coverage
- Use a tripod with a panoramic head for precise rotation around the nodal point
- Choose cylindrical projection for wide panoramas and spherical for 360 images
